Wind and water are very important in architecture.
The purpose of architecture is to isolate a livable environment from nature.
The miniature version of the building is people's clothes, and the enlarged version is the village, so the fundamental purpose of the building is to protect the body.
Another purpose of architecture is to protect material and cultural property (interests).
To isolate an environment suitable for one's own survival from nature, it is necessary to use wind and water, specifically:
In order to isolate the outside world, we must use walls;
After being isolated from the outside world, the air is sultry and requires the use of wind windows; Windows should face north and south to form a through airflow;
After being isolated from the outside world, it is very dark inside, so it is necessary to use transparent windows, or Liangzi, or Liangzi tiles, or patio;
If it is in the south, the foundation should be raised (or with wooden fence structure) to prevent water vapor from rising; At the same time, prevent the ground from being very cold, and the cold ground is easy to regain moisture in the rainy season;
If the house is to be waterproof, it is necessary to use tiles or cement boards;
In summer, the air is hot and the heat rises. If the top is closed, the accumulated hot air cannot rise, and people feel sultry, so the top will open, forming a chimney-like vertical wind;
Vertical wind comes in from doors and windows or tuyeres (some at the height of the skirting line) and dissipates from the top, taking away people's heat and hot air;
